气相色谱-火焰光度法测定白菜中三唑磷残留量的不确定度评定

Uncertainty Evaluation of Determination of Triazophos Residue in Chinese Cabbage by Gas Chromatography-Flame Photometric Detector

摘要 采用气相色谱-火焰光度法(Gas Chromatography-Flame Photometric Detector,GC-FPD)对白菜中三唑磷残留量进行测定,通过分析测量过程中的不确定度来源,评估各不确定度分量并进行合成,计算扩展不确定度。结果表明,白菜中三唑磷残留量为0.045 6 mg·kg^(-1)时,扩展不确定度为0.002 9 mg·kg^(-1)(k=2),其中标准溶液配制对测量结果的影响较大。 The residual amount of triazophos in Chinese cabbage was determined using Gas Chromatography-Flame Photometric Detector(GC-FPD).By establishing mathematical models,the sources of uncertainty in the measurement process are analyzed,the individual uncertainty components are evaluated and combined,and the expanded uncertainty is calculated.The results showed that when the residual amount of triazophos in Chinese cabbage was 0.0456 mg·kg^(-1),the expanded uncertainty was 0.0029 mg·kg^(-1)(k=2),with the preparation of standard solutions having a significant impact on the measurement results.
